Baburubaburu is a english speaking, Twitch Partner .
BaburuBaburu has reached 4.6 k followers(4,622) so far. The Streamer introduces itself with „just a weeb being a god gamer“, and is part of Team A-TEAM.
Updated November 29, 2024.
Language: English (English) Twitch Status: Partner Account created: 12 years, 9 months ago (February 18, 2012)
Account anniversary in 80 days
Streaming Anniversary: Partner Anniversary: December 7, 2018